Transaction ff596bbe94daf316789881bd802376825820a49d686fdfee7875dadd7e0840f7

1 Input
2 Outputs
  • ff596bbe94daf316789881bd802376825820a49d686fdfee7875dadd7e0840f7:0
  • value  343630
    address  3PsKiGtSQFWcHx8LxFGsDemEqTDrtCmMcs
  • ff596bbe94daf316789881bd802376825820a49d686fdfee7875dadd7e0840f7:1
  • value  6879947
    address  bc1qpesh03euva9tg67ta83rc644c0sre4p3vhp2dr